Q3 Planning Note — Northvale Expansion

Branch managers: Harwick Goods will open three pilot locations in the Northvale region during Q3. Site surveys are complete, staffing plans are under review, and regional pricing will follow the Corvan model with minor adjustments. Please audit your transfer-ready inventory by month-end and confirm which team members can support onboarding. The confidential outline of the expansion strategy follows below.

management briefing: Headcount on the Belix team goes from 60 to 93 by the end of November. Gross margin on Belix came in at 23 percent against a plan of 47 percent.

Step 4: Enable hot-reload for Vantrel config. The reload watcher picks up changes to runtime.toml without restarting the service, so audit every field marked reloadable. Secrets are excluded from hot-reload by design; a change to credentials forces a full restart. Verify the watcher runs under the restricted service account, not root. Confirm the reload path points at the primary store before sign-off. The datastore it validates against is defined here.

database URL for bahop-yagep: mssql://sildor_svc:35ha7jz@db-fb6d.nelvrodyn.example:5432/casath

// MIN_CONTRAST_RATIO
//
// Floor enforced by the Glowfinch accessibility audit. Any text/background
// pair below this ratio fails CI via the palette linter — don't bypass it
// with inline overrides; fix the token in the theme file instead.
// New folks: the audit runs on every merge to main and covers light and
// dark themes plus the high-contrast variant. Historical exceptions were
// all removed last quarter, so the list should stay empty.
// The audit baseline was frozen at the build below.

session token of kagup-hahaf = htk3_2b8

## Changelog — 2.14.0

Rotated the signing key used by the Saltmere SQL lint pipeline. The old key was retired after the lint rule set for SQL files (trailing-semicolon, uppercase-keywords, no-select-star) moved into its own package, which now ships as a signed artifact. Future maintainers: any change to the rule package must be re-signed before the lint runner will load it; unsigned packages are silently ignored, which looks like rules "not firing." All prior releases were re-signed during rotation. The new key is recorded below.

rollout seal: bky9_2369ZXVnu